CHEYENNE, Wyo. (AP) — Gov. Matt Mead has selected a veteran Natrona County prosecutor to serve as circuit court judge there.

Mead announced his selection of Brian Christensen to serve as circuit court judge in the Seventh Judicial District. Christensen succeeds Judge Michael Huber who is retiring.

Christensen has served as assistant district attorney in Natrona County. He's a graduate of the University of Wyoming.

Mead says Christensen has strong roots in Wyoming and in Casper and extensive courtroom experience.

Christensen says he's honored by the appointment and looks forward to serving in his new job.
